CPT 67916 pays $611.57 in a non-facility setting and $371.75 in a facility setting under the 2026 Medicare Physician Fee Schedule, before geographic adjustment. After geographic adjustment, state amounts run from $545.32 in Arkansas to $721.18 in Alaska, a 32% spread.
